Nutella Cravings Solved with Condensed Milk
Whip together a batch of heavenly Nutella right in your kitchen! This recipe uses rich condensed milk to make a spread that's even better than the store-bought kind. You'll be amazed at how easy it is to transform this chocolatey goodness.
Dive into the easiest Nutella recipe you'll ever make.
- Mix roasted hazelnuts with regular cocoa powder in a food processor. Pulse until it becomes a fine paste.
- Stir in condensed milk into the hazelnut mixture and process until smooth and creamy.
- Adjust and add more cocoa powder or sugar if needed.
- Keep your homemade Nutella in an airtight container for up to 2 weeks.
Enjoy your decadent Nutella on bread, with fruit, or even by the spoonful!
